Details
A vulnerability classified as critical has been found in Apple WebObjects 4.5. Affected is an unknown code block of the file WebObjects.exe of the component HTTP Header Handler. The manipulation with an unknown input le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ability. CVE summarizes:
Buffer overflow in WebObjects.exe in the WebObjects Developer 4.5 package allows remote attackers to cause a denial of service via an HTTP request with long headers such as Accept.
The weakness was released 04/04/2000 as not defined posting (Bugtraq). The advisory is available at archives.neohapsis.com. This vulnerability is traded as CVE-2000-0299. The exploitability is told to be easy. It is possible to launch the attack remotely. The exploitation doesn't require any form of authentication. Technical details and a public exploit are known.
The exploit is shared for download at exploit-db.com. It is declared as proof-of-concept. As 0-day the estimated underground price was around $5k-$25k.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
